Jiangsu Zhongli Group Co., Ltd. is a leading manufacturer of electrical equipment and components, specializing in the production of cables and wires primarily for the power and telecommunications sectors in China. The company's competitive position is bolstered by its extensive distribution network and strong relationships with state-owned enterprises, which drive a significant portion of its revenue.
Jiangsu Zhongli generates revenue primarily through the sale of power and telecommunication cables, leveraging its established market presence and competitive pricing strategies. The company benefits from low debt levels (Debt/Equity of 0.03), allowing for flexibility in pricing and investment in R&D to enhance product offerings.
